Sydney Thunder becomes the only team in Big Bash League 22 after scoring only 15 runs in Men’s T20 history.
It looks like all of the batsmen of Sydney Thunder couldn’t stand in front of the Adelaide Strikers bowlers.
All of the team just bowled out in 15 runs in 35 balls. Only 5.5 overs.
Adelaide Strikers showed their best performance and scored 139 runs with only one wicket left.
Three out of four thunder batters were out for ducks.
Adelaide Striker’s best bowler Henry Thronton took five wickets in just 3 overs in the power play.
Wes Agar scalped four wickets from the opposite end.
None of the Sydney batters score double digits and they all sweep out within 5.5 overs.
Strikers bowler Henry Thronton is in disbelief at whatever happened in today’s Big Bash League 22.
Thronton was awarded the Man of the Match trophy at the end of the match.
In post match conference Thronton said “I honestly, cannot believe what just happened. We thought they bowled well. I thought if we hung in long enough, we could get through. I have experienced nothing like that in my life.”
He also continue by saying “We were very clear in what we wanted to execute, wanted to bowl at the top of the stumps. Agar was brilliant, Short’s catch at slip was one of the best I’ve ever seen. We were super disciplined, great performance.”

Lowest Score in Men’s T20 Totals
The record previously held by Turkey was 21 all out against the Czech Republic in 2019.
But now this record is in the name of Sydney Thunder.
- 15 runs – Sydney Thunder Vs Adelaide Strikers
- 21 runs – Turkey vs Uganda, 2019
- 26 runs – Lesotho vs Uganda,2021
- 28 runs – Turkey vs Luxembourg, 2019
- 30 runs – Thailand vs Malaysia, 2022

Lowest BBL Totals:
15 Thunder v Strikers Showground 2022/23
57 Renegades v Stars Marvel 2014/15
60 Renegades v Sixers Hobart 2020/21
61 Stars v Sixers SCG 2021/22
68 Strikers v Stars MCG 2020/21
